You generally don't need it. Windows 10 has native support for TPM 2.0. If you see the device as unknown in Windows 10, go to Settings > Update & Security > Windows Update > View optional updates and look for a driver related to the Trusted Platform Module. If that fails, check your PC manufacturer's support website for the latest chipset or TPM drivers.
